Leeds United head coach Thomas Christiansen spoke highly of Vurnon Anita after the match against Nottingham Forest, as quoted by Leeds Live.

Anita featured for Leeds in the Championship game against Forest at Elland Road on Monday afternoon.

The 28-year-old Dutchman, who can operate as a full-back or as a defensive midfielder, came on as a substitute in place of Luke Ayling on 26 minutes.

Leeds head coach Christiansen was pleased with the performance of the former Ajax and Newcastle United star against Forest.

Christiansen told Leeds Live when asked if Leeds need to strengthen at left-back in the January transfer window: “What I believe is that Anita came in and make a very good job there knowing that he had been long time out of the team and he came in like he had been playing there long time and we have recovered another important player for the team.”

Do Christiansen’s aforementioned comments suggest that Leeds will not be signing a recognised left-back in the January transfer window? Probably.

Gaetano Berardi can operate as a right-back or as a left-back, and since Christiansen was pleased with Anita’s performance on Monday, this could be a sign that he will not make a move for a recognised left-back in the January transfer window.

Christiansen was also coy about his plan in the January transfer window after the match, telling BBC Radio Leeds when asked if he would like to add to his squad: “We will see.”

Leeds played out a goalless draw with Forest at Elland Road in the Championship on Monday.
